Airstrike kills 3 in Iraq’s Kirkuk

An airstrike hit an intelligence site of the Popular Mobilization Forces (PMF) near Kirkuk airport in northern Iraq on Saturday, killing at least three people and wounding two others.

Axar.az informs, citing Shafaq News, that the strike was carried out with three guided missiles fired from an aircraft, targeting the facility inside the airport perimeter.
